EVENT CATEGORY: Public EventsNow in its 18th year of operation, Kenosha HarborMarket is an open-air, European-style, mixed market that operates year-round. It is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ization. During the summer months, Kenosha HarborMarket can be found in Downtown Kenosha, Wisconsin along Second Avenue between 54th and 56th Streets behind the Kenosha Public Museum and Civil War Museum and at Place de Douai near the Southport Marina.
